Ken Nicholson never saw himself returning to New Orleans, but the attack on his college-age son has drawn him. Not just to his home and to his family, but to the mistakes of his own tortured life. Divorced and now fully admitting to his homosexuality, Ken must now confront an evil he thought was long buried. A killer has taken his son and has threatened to take even more: his ex-wife, his former lover, and the very notion of his past. Years ago, the mysterious owner of a club named Wonderland claimed Ken as his own, only to die in violent fashion. Today, a killer knows far too much about that tragic night at Wonderland, leaving Ken desperate for answers, desperate to stay alive.

Ken Nicholson returns to New Orleans as a handsome man with a dark past, an ex-wife, two grown children, and a jilted gay lover. The reason for his return? His son is in intensive care following a brutal attack. Bewildered and grasping for answers, we are taken to a time decades before when Ken was a stunning teen. Consumed by a powerful man he was sucked into a perverse world called Wonderland, a place where the flesh of young men was bought and sold. Layer after layer is peeled away in this dark tale to reveal a (possibly) supernatural deviant seeking to ruin Ken’s life some 30 years after he first stepped into Wonderland. I can’t give away too many details because it is in the details that this story really shines.
Lee Thomas has written a genuinely creepy and gripping hybrid of a novel. Combining horror with romance and drama he takes us on a thrilling psychotic trip through the gruesome streets of New Orleans that requires devotion to the very last page. The trip is well worth the effort and you will be rewarded with a delightful chill that runs down your spine and makes you question what is real and what is just in your mind.
